Masada Resource Group, LLC (Masada) is a competitive and responsible provider of waste disposal services to address today's environmental issues.  Through the development of its patented CES OxyNol™ process, Masada is the business of processing and converting municipal solid waste (MSW) and sewer sludge to fuel ethanol and other commercial byproducts.  The environmentally safe, commercial CES OxyNol™ process transforms MSW, waste water and sewer sludge into valuable renewable energy sources.

This biomass conversion process offers a viable method of greatly reducing or eliminating the amount of waste sent to landfills or incinerated. More than 90% of the waste process in a CES OxyNol™ facility is recycled or converted to beneficial use.

Masada offers waste generators, local government entities and waste haulers a uniquely competitive waste disposal option.  Masada's CES OxyNol™ process, by physical and chemical action, transforms MSW, sewer sludge and waste water into a usable resource as an alternative to landfilling or incineration.  The primary product of the CES OxyNol™ process is ethanol, a cleaner, burning automotive fuel that reduces harmful tailpipe emmissions.
